package vip.mate.tool.builtin; import cn.hutool.json.JSONObject; import cn.hutool.json.JSONUtil; import lombok.RequiredArgsConstructor; import lombok.extern.slf4j.Slf4j; import org.springframework.ai.chat.model.ToolContext; import org.springframework.ai.tool.annotation.Tool; import org.springframework.ai.tool.annotation.ToolParam; import org.springframework.lang.Nullable; import org.springframework.stereotype.Component; import vip.mate.i18n.I18nService; import vip.mate.tool.ConcurrencyUnsafe; import vip.mate.tool.guard.WorkspacePathGuard; import java.nio.charset.StandardCharsets; import java.nio.file.Files; import java.nio.file.Path; import java.nio.file.StandardOpenOption; /** Append-only file mutation with retry idempotency and an optional tail precondition. */ @Slf4j @Component @RequiredArgsConstructor public class AppendFileTool { private final I18nService i18n; @ConcurrencyUnsafe("append file — must serialize with reads/writes on overlapping paths") @Tool(description = "Append a small content block to a file without rewriting existing content. " + "Creates the file and parent directories when absent. If the file already ends with the exact " + "content, the retry succeeds without writing it again. expectedTail can prevent appending to a " + "file that changed since it was read. Returns structured JSON.") public String append_file( @ToolParam(description = "Absolute or relative file path") String filePath, @ToolParam(description = "Content block to append; send only the new content") String content, @ToolParam(description = "Optional exact suffix that must currently end the file", required = false) String expectedTail, @Nullable ToolContext ctx) { if (filePath == null || filePath.isBlank()) { return error(filePath, "INVALID_ARGUMENT", i18n.msg("tool.write_file.error.path_empty")); } if (content == null || content.isEmpty()) { return error(filePath, "INVALID_ARGUMENT", "content must not be empty"); } try { Path path = WorkspacePathGuard.validatePath(filePath, ctx); if (Files.isDirectory(path)) { return error(filePath, "IS_DIRECTORY", i18n.msg("tool.write_file.error.is_directory", path)); } Path parent = path.getParent(); if (parent != null) Files.createDirectories(parent); boolean existed = Files.exists(path); String current = existed ? Files.readString(path, StandardCharsets.UTF_8) : ""; if (current.endsWith(content)) { JSONObject result = baseResult(filePath); result.set("bytesWritten", 0); result.set("created", false); result.set("alreadyApplied", true); result.set("message", "Content already present at file tail; no write needed"); return JSONUtil.toJsonPrettyStr(result); } if (expectedTail != null && !current.endsWith(expectedTail)) { return error(filePath, "PRECONDITION_FAILED", "File tail changed; re-read the file before appending"); } byte[] bytes = content.getBytes(StandardCharsets.UTF_8); Files.write(path, bytes, StandardOpenOption.CREATE, StandardOpenOption.APPEND); JSONObject result = baseResult(filePath); result.set("bytesWritten", bytes.length); result.set("created", !existed); result.set("alreadyApplied", false); result.set("message", "Appended: " + path + " (" + bytes.length + " bytes)"); log.info("[AppendFile] Appended {} bytes to {}", bytes.length, path); return JSONUtil.toJsonPrettyStr(result); } catch (IllegalArgumentException e) { return error(filePath, "PATH_REJECTED", e.getMessage()); } catch (Exception e) { log.error("[AppendFile] Failed to append file: {}", e.getMessage(), e); return error(filePath, "APPEND_FAILED", i18n.msg("tool.write_file.error.write_exception", e.getMessage())); } } private JSONObject baseResult(String filePath) { JSONObject result = new JSONObject(); result.set("filePath", filePath); return result; } private String error(String filePath, String code, String message) { JSONObject result = baseResult(filePath); result.set("error", true); result.set("code", code); result.set("message", message); return JSONUtil.toJsonPrettyStr(result); } }
